15 Apr 2024

Layers and Gateways, a historical view Internet

One of the major issues in building the Internet or any large network is internetworking. If you have two networks built and run by different entities, how do you connect them together? The Internet addressed this problem in two ways. One is by layering, so that consistent upper layers can hide differences in lower layers. (In my office I have devices using wired Ethernet, fiber, wifi, and 5G, all looking the same at the Internet level.) Another is gateways, connecting things togeher and translating the differences, which to some extent is what fiber modems and routers do.

But the Internet is hardly the first time these questions have arisen.

